Being a Pats fan since they drafted Jim Plunkett has been a roller coaster ride for sure. The narrative that they sucked horrifically until BB and Brady showed up is patently false and only spouted by the uninformed. Chuck Fairbanks had some great teams (missing out on a chance at the SB because of a bogus Roughing the passer call) until he bolted, Raymond Berry had an excellent run and took them to the SB. Parcells built a solid club that was one Desmond Howard away from their first title (sorta).
